About 66 million years ago, a terrible extinction event wiped out the dinosaurs. But it wasn’t the only event of this kind — extinctions of various severity have occurred throughout the Earth’s history — and are still happening all around us today. Borths, D’Emic, and Pritchard give a quick history of mass extinctions, featuring animation by Juliette Marchand.
